Jak połączyć serwer z klientem: Główne role i różnice.

Jak połączyć serwer z klientem: Główne role i różnice.

Kiedy tworzysz aplikację sieciową, kluczową kwestią jest połączenie serwera z klientem. Serwer pełni rolę centralnego punktu, który zarządza zasobami i udostępnia je klientom. Klient, z kolei, jest aplikacją lub urządzeniem, które łączy się z serwerem, aby uzyskać potrzebne informacje lub usługi. Różnice między nimi są fundamentalne dla prawidłowego funkcjonowania systemu. Poniżej znajdziesz video, które przybliży Ci te koncepcje.

Jak połączyć serwer z klientem

Jak połączyć serwer z klientem. Połączenie serwera z klientem jest kluczowym elementem w tworzeniu aplikacji sieciowych. Istnieje kilka różnych metod, które można zastosować w celu nawiązania tego połączenia.

Jedną z najpopularniejszych technik jest użycie protokołu HTTP. W tym przypadku klient wysyła zapytanie do serwera, a serwer odpowiada na to zapytanie, przesyłając żądane dane. Ten sposób komunikacji jest wykorzystywany w przypadku przeglądarek internetowych, które pobierają strony internetowe z serwerów.

Kolejną metodą jest użycie protokołu TCP/IP, który umożliwia bezpołączeniową komunikację między serwerem a klientem. W tym przypadku serwer i klient nawiązują połączenie, aby wymieniać dane. Jest to często stosowane rozwiązanie w przypadku aplikacji, które wymagają stałego połączenia, takich jak gry online czy czaty.

Ważne jest także zabezpieczenie połączenia między serwerem a klientem. W tym celu często stosuje się protokół HTTPS, który zapewnia szyfrowane połączenie, chroniąc przesyłane dane przed nieuprawnionym dostępem. Bezpieczne połączenie jest kluczowe, szczególnie w przypadku aplikacji przechowujących poufne informacje, takie jak dane finansowe czy dane osobowe użytkowników.

Ilustracja

Dziękujemy za przeczytanie naszego artykułu na temat jak połączyć serwer z klientem oraz głównych ról i różnic między nimi. W artykule omówiliśmy kluczowe aspekty tego procesu, wskazując na istotne różnice pomiędzy obiema stronami. Mam nadzieję, że zdobyta wiedza będzie przydatna w Twojej pracy związanej z technologią. Zachęcamy do dalszego zgłębiania tematu i eksperymentowania z połączeniami serwer-klient. Jeśli masz jakiekolwiek pytania lub chcesz uzyskać więcej informacji, skontaktuj się z nami! Dziękujemy i do zobaczenia!

Jerzy Lewandowski

Jestem Jerzy, ekspert ze strony internetowej „Shofer” - „Twój portal edukacyjny”. Moją pasją jest dzielenie się wiedzą i pomaganie innym w zdobywaniu nowych umiejętności. Znajdziesz u mnie praktyczne porady, ciekawe artykuły i inspirujące materiały edukacyjne. Zapraszam do odwiedzenia strony „Shofer”, gdzie każdy może rozwinąć swoje umiejętności i odkryć nowe obszary nauki. Jesteśmy tu, by Ci pomóc osiągnąć sukces w nauce i rozwoju osobistym!

Dodaj komentarz

Twój adres e-mail nie zostanie opublikowany. Wymagane pola są oznaczone *

Go up